Purpose-built for heavy-duty applications, this 0.572" thick stock sheet is constructed from premium 316 stainless steel, renowned for its superior resistance to pitting, crevice corrosion, and general corrosion, particularly in chloride-rich environments. Its 15" x 25" dimensions provide a substantial surface area for complex fabrication tasks. This material's excellent weldability and formability make it suitable for a wide range of manufacturing processes and critical components.

| Tensile Strength | 75,000 psi (515 MPa) |
| Yield Strength | 30,000 psi (205 MPa) |
| Elongation in 2 in. | 40% min |
| Hardness | Rockwell B95 max |
| Carbon (C) | 0.08% max |
| Chromium (Cr) | 16.0 - 18.0% |
| Nickel (Ni) | 10.0 - 14.0% |
| Molybdenum (Mo) | 2.0 - 3.0% |
